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
78474881 4631 250223 53238364
29175786 49
29175786 49
140 158 03964
All about undefined
Interested in learning more?
29175786 49
140 158 03964
See more
82856365 0863763550 7423
14093136 78 413286879 5612352
See more
62988299683 4819029720 9315
74 209149790 91041 58132590 853
See more